Output b328904cc3607bcded22788a13aa4dfcc9d79444ef95107f6e4d2b8be047f20b:1

value
17769284
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ea6b028c7229ce891037352fd57f0d2cbb26e8a6 OP_EQUAL
address
3P4WEcaBoiWkgSPCussCwH9oDEHHagf7Bg
transaction
b328904cc3607bcded22788a13aa4dfcc9d79444ef95107f6e4d2b8be047f20b
confirmations
315818
spent
true